5. Hydrogen Bonding
Two requirements
Must be covalent bond between an H atom& either
F,O or N.
Interaction of the H atom in this kind of polar bond
with alone pair of electrons on a nearby atom like
F,O or N.
19. Optical Activity
Ordinary light--The emerging beam of light having oscillations
in all direction is said to be Ordinary light.
Plane Polarized Light--The emerging beam of light having
oscillations in a single plane is said to be plane polarized light.
20. Optical Activity
• Optical Activity-- A compound that can rotate the
plane of polarized light is called optically active. This
property of a compound is called optical activity.
21. Optical Activity
• Levorotatory- A compound which rotates the plane-
polarized light to the left (anticlockwise), is said to be
levorotatory.
• Dextrorotatory- A compound which rotates the plane-
polarized light to the right (clockwise), is said to be
dextrorotatory.
24. Specific Rotation
The specific rotation can be defined as the observed angle
of rotation at a concentration of 1 g/ml and path length of
1 dm.
25. Refractive Index
• The refractive index (n) of a substance is defined as the ratio of the
velocity of light in vacuum or air, to that in the substance.
